A Select can be used as a source of information in another query.
More...
#include <SelectExpression.h>
A Select can be used as a source of information in another query.
- See also
- FromItem, DataSetName, DataSetType, DataSet, FromFunctionCall, Join
Definition at line 49 of file SelectExpression.h.
◆ ReturnType
◆ VisitorType
◆ SelectExpression() [1/3]
◆ SelectExpression() [2/3]
te::da::SelectExpression::SelectExpression |
( |
const Select & |
s | ) |
|
Constructor.
- Parameters
-
s | The real Select to be associated to this object. |
◆ SelectExpression() [3/3]
◆ ~SelectExpression()
te::da::SelectExpression::~SelectExpression |
( |
| ) |
|
|
inline |
◆ accept()
It call the visit method from the guest object.
- Parameters
-
guest | The guest or visitor. |
- Returns
- Any valid value define by the template type R.
◆ clone()
Expression * te::da::SelectExpression::clone |
( |
| ) |
const |
|
virtual |
◆ getSelect()
Select * te::da::SelectExpression::getSelect |
( |
| ) |
const |
It returns the associated select expression.
- Returns
- The associated select expression.
◆ operator=()
◆ setSelect()
void te::da::SelectExpression::setSelect |
( |
Select * |
s | ) |
|
◆ m_select
std::unique_ptr<Select> te::da::SelectExpression::m_select |
|
private |
The documentation for this class was generated from the following file:
- /home/castejon/castejon_files/develop/terralib5/git_release/src/terralib/dataaccess/query/SelectExpression.h